14 IIoT opportunities are not possible without Connectivity & Visibility to Industrial Data v Field Devices Plant Data Operate Maintain v Equipment DCS Optimize The Industrial Internet of Things is a network of networks that uses the internet to connect people, processes and assets enabling a new way to optimize business results it leverages smart connected assets, enterprise integrated automation, secured cloud-based data, and advanced analytics

16 OPC UA is the universal standard that allows connectivity & visibility to industrial data Benefits Native security Multi-platform implementation Scalability from embedded smart sensors to mainframes Easy engineering Connectivity with context (value & timestamp) OPC UA is one of the most important modern standards for industrial facilities and many further scenarios in an intelligent and connected world. OPC UA is considered a central building block on the way towards Industry 4.0. It is the first unified, worldwide recognized industrial protocol for a secure smart factory. Holger Junker, Federal Office for Information Security, (BSI), Head of Division
